Unless something has changed since the hardline ride, they don't sell gas at the store anymore. :****: Sucks too. Not a deal breaker though. Most of the good hardcore trails are on the Evarts side and they have plenty of gas in town. It's a 20 minute ride across the mountain.

The Putney side has by far the nicest amenities. Great cabins and campground as well the available equipment. Get your trail passes at the campground too.
 
I couldn't believe how cheap the trail passes were. $30 for 30 days or $50 per year. Rausch Creek costs me like $45 PER DAY!

We've stayed a few times on the Everts side at Black Moutain thumb.gif and the last time at Putney :flipgotcha:. Thats the last time will stay at Putney. It rained and that 30 ride in the mud over that moutain sucked.
 
We always stay in Everts and bring fuel or just go into town they have a nice shower house down at the tracks at that camp ground. Breaking something and staying on the Putney side sucks trying to get back Evarts side I you can get your truck and trailer a long way up the hill to get a broken rig out. Putney does have a great setup all but gas, food and the road up into the park. June is a good time especially early in the month not super humid and can night ride all night without getting cold it's a awesome park it will be worth your time and effort
